There is no optimal reconstruction after radical distal esophagectomy for cancers of the esophagogastric junction. We designed a novel reconstruction technique using pedicled ileocolic interposition with intrathoracic anastomosis between the esophagus and the elevated ileum. Two patients underwent the surgery. Case 1 was a 70-year-old man with esophagogastric junction adenocarcinoma with 3 cm of esophageal invasion. Case 2 was a 70-year-old man with squamous cell carcinoma of the esophagogastric junction; the epicenter of which was located just at the junction. These two patients underwent radical distal esophagectomy and pedicled ileocolic interposition with intrathoracic anastomosis. They were discharged on postoperative days 17 and 14, respectively, with no major complication. Pedicled ileocolic interposition is characterized by sufficient elevation and perfusion of the ileum, which is fed by the ileocolic artery and vein. As a result, we can generally adapt this reconstruction method to most curable esophagogastric junction cancers.

PURPOSE: Repair of long-segment ureteral defect (LSUD) is challenging. Currently available procedures carry some potential complications. We modified the ileal graft by tapering the wall and stripping the mucosa to combat associated pitfalls and first reported the medium-term outcomes of 4 patients. MATERIAL AND METHODS: From September 2019 to October 2020, tapered demucosalized ileum (TDI) was used for LSUD reconstruction in 4 patients on the right (2 males and 2 females). Two patients were with panureteral avulsion and 2 with high-risk urothelial carcinoma in the distal ureter. TDI was made by tapering 1/2-2/3 of the antimesenteric ileal wall and stripping the mucosa with a blunt/blunt operating scissor. Follow-up modalities included serum creatinine, electrolytes, ultrasonography, CT urogram, renal scintigraphy, and ureteroscopy. RESULTS: Mean operation time was 443 min (range 360-550) and blood loss was negligible. The mean follow-up period was 29 months (range 23-36). Vesicoureteral reflux and related pyelonephritis occurred in 1 patient, necessitating a repair operation (Clavien-Dindo grade IIIb). No strictures, obstructions, metabolic disorders, or electrolyte imbalances were observed in the remaining patients. In carcinoma patients, ureteroscopy in month 18 post-operation revealed ileal mucosal regrowth in the form of dwarf isolated islands. All renal units maintained adequate drainage and function during the follow-up. CONCLUSIONS: Ileal wall tapering and mucosa stripping confined to the muscularis mucosae level will not result in shrinkage, fibrosis, or stricture formation of the ileal ureter. The present work provides evidence for further application of TDI in the replacement of LSUD in patients.

OBJECTIVE: To report our 16-year experience with ileal ureter interposition for complex ureteral stricture. Ureteral reconstruction continues to evolve to include less invasive techniques to successfully manage ureteral stricture. However, long, complex, obliterative and especially radiated ureteral strictures are not amenable to less invasive techniques and may require Ileal ureter interposition. MATERIALS AND METHODS: Retrospective review of a single institution's ureteral reconstruction database was performed. Demographics, operative details, success rate, complication rate, and length of follow-up were noted. Unilateral replacements utilized ileal ureteral interposition. Success rate was defined as no need for further open intervention. RESULTS: Between 2003 and 2019, 188 ureteral reconstructions were performed, of which 46 required ileal ureter interposition. Of these 46 patients, 10 required bilateral reconstruction. Average age was 53 years, 26 (57%) were female. The average stricture length was 9.1 cm (2-20 cm). Stricture etiology included iatrogenic causes (n = 24, 52%), radiation causes (n = 12; 26%), vascular disease (n = 3; 7%), and idiopathic retroperitoneal fibrosis (n = 3; 7%). Forty-three surgeries were performed by open abdominal approach; 3 were performed robotically. The average length of operation was 412 minutes, blood loss 417 mL and LOS was 10 days. At mean follow up of 4.4 years (1-16 years), overall success rate was 83%, with 17% (n = 8) patients requiring subsequent major surgery (5 successful ureteral revision, 3 nephrectomy) and 11 (24%) patients experiencing a major complication. CONCLUSION: In our long-term follow up of over 4 years, ileal ureteral interposition remains a successful option for complex ureteral strictures in properly selected patients.

The small intestine is the main organ for nutrient absorption, and its extensive resection leads to malabsorption and wasting conditions referred to as short bowel syndrome (SBS). Organoid technology enables an efficient expansion of intestinal epithelium tissue in vitro1, but reconstruction of the whole small intestine, including the complex lymphovascular system, has remained challenging2. Here we generate a functional small intestinalized colon (SIC) by replacing the native colonic epithelium with ileum-derived organoids. We first find that xenotransplanted human ileum organoids maintain their regional identity and form nascent villus structures in the mouse colon. In vitro culture of an organoid monolayer further reveals an essential role for luminal mechanistic flow in the formation of villi. We then develop a rat SIC model by repositioning the SIC at the ileocaecal junction, where the epithelium is exposed to a constant luminal stream of intestinal juice. This anatomical relocation provides the SIC with organ structures of the small intestine, including intact vasculature and innervation, villous structures, and the lacteal (a fat-absorbing lymphatic structure specific to the small intestine). The SIC has absorptive functions and markedly ameliorates intestinal failure in a rat model of SBS, whereas transplantation of colon organoids instead of ileum organoids invariably leads to mortality. These data provide a proof of principle for the use of intestinal organoids for regenerative purposes, and offer a feasible strategy for SBS treatment.

A 58-year-old woman with a previous clam ileocystoplasty was referred to the urology department for the investigation of haematuria. CT urogram showed a large left-sided soft tissue mass arising from the bladder. Histological analysis of the shavings from transurethral resection revealed a G3pT2 transitional cell carcinoma and T4N1Mx adenocarcinoma. The patient was referred to oncology for the discussion of palliative chemotherapy; however, in the interim she deteriorated and was admitted to hospital with a post-renal acute kidney injury. A right-sided nephrostomy was inserted relieving her obstruction and she subsequently made a good recovery. This case report illustrates the difficulties in the long-term follow-up of patients having undergone what is now a rarely performed procedure. In the absence of regular cystoscopic follow-up post ileocystoplasty, malignancy may present late and with complications from advanced disease.

PURPOSE: To present our initial experience and evaluate the feasibility of the novel technique of completely intracorporeal laparoscopic "reverse 7" ileal ureteral replacement (IUR). MATERIALS AND METHODS: Between December 2018 and September 2019, two patients underwent completely intracorporeal laparoscopic "reverse 7" IUR, which were female patients with bilateral extensive ureteral strictures (BEUS) secondary to radical hysterectomy and pelvic lymph node dissection for cervical cancer and postoperative radiotherapy. Antegrade pyelography and retrograde pyelography showed BEUS preoperatively. RESULTS: The novel technique was performed successfully by the same surgeon without conversion to open surgery. The operating time of each patient was 420 min and 410 min, respectively. Meanwhile, the estimated blood loss of each patient was 120 ml and 100 ml, respectively. There were no major complications during the perioperative period. After ureteral stent was removed, antegrade pyelography postoperatively revealed excellent drainage with the resolution of hydronephrosis in both patients. After removing of ureteral stent and nephrostomy tube, no patients have a complaint about the donor site or the onset of flank pain. CONCLUSIONS: To our knowledge, we present the initial experience with completely intracorporeal laparoscopic "reverse 7" IUR. With initial follow-up outcomes, this novel minimally invasive technique appears to be feasible and efficacious in treating BEUS in carefully selected patients.

INTRODUCTION: Ileal ureter is a technique that consists of replacing the ureter by a segment of ileum to treat a long ureteric lesion or a lesion involving the lumbar ureter. The primary objective of our study was to assess the early perioperative morbidity of ileal ureter according to the Clavien-Dindo classification. The secondary objectives were to assess the morbidity and the medium- and long-term outcome of renal function. MATERIALS AND METHODS: Single-centre retrospective study, collecting data from patients operated between February 2005 and October 2019. All patients who underwent ileal ureter replacement surgery in our unit were included in this analysis. The ureteric defect was longer than five centimetres and involved the pelvic and/or iliac and/or lumbar ureter. All ileal ureter replacements were performed by open surgery using isoperistaltic ileal grafts. RESULTS: Twenty-one patients (11 women and 10 men) underwent total or subtotal, unilateral or bilateral ileal ureter replacement, corresponding to 25 kidneys. The grade III early postoperative complication rate was 9.5% (two cases) mainly consisting of bleeding. No grade IV or V complications were observed. With a mean follow-up of 85 months, long-term morbidity essentially consisted of infectious complications. No patients developed anastomotic strictures. Mean serum creatinine was 116.3µmol/L preoperatively, 105.6µmol/L one month postoperatively and 112.2µmol/L at last follow-up. Renal function was generally preserved or even improved, except for patients with preoperative renal failure. CONCLUSION: Ileal ureter replacement is a surgical alternative associated with low morbidity and satisfactory long-term functional results. LEVEL OF EVIDENCE: 3.

Robotically assisted laparoscopic techniques may be used for proximal and distal ureteral strictures. Distal strictures may be approached with ureteroneocystotomy, psoas hitch, and Boari flap. Ureteroureterostomy, buccal mucosa graft ureteroplasty, and appendiceal flap ureteroplasty are viable techniques for strictures anywhere along the ureter. Ileal ureteral substitution is reserved for more extensive disease, and autotransplantation is reserved for salvage situations.

AIM: To report the initial experiences with functional cine magnetic resonance urography (cine MRU) and assess its usefulness as a novel postoperative evaluation method of ileal ureter substitution. MATERIALS AND METHODS: The medical records of 17 patients from who underwent cine MRU during June 2010 to December 2019 during their follow-up after ileal ureter substitution were collected. The cine MRU videos of reconstructive urinary tract were observed, and the luminal diameter, contraction ratio, peristaltic waves, and ureteral jets were measured. RESULTS: Seventeen patients underwent cine MRU after ileal ureter substitution during their follow-up. Based on their cine MRU videos assessing the morphology and the peristaltic motility of the reconstructive urinary tract, there was resolution of preoperative hydronephrosis, which matched their ameliorative renal function. Clearly, peristaltic motility of the ileal graft was observed in 14 patients with obvious peristaltic waves and ureteral jets. CONCLUSION: This study is the first to assess the clinical utility of functional cine MRU during the patient follow-up after ileal ureter substitution. Cine MRU is a radiation-free, non-invasive imaging method that can clearly show the morphology and the peristaltic motility of the ileal graft. Therefore, cine MRU, as a novel technique, will be extremely useful in the postoperative evaluation of patients after ileal ureter substitution.

PURPOSE: In the present study, we evaluated the long-term results of modified Y-shaped orthotopic ileal neobladder (Tanta pouch) with trans-mesenteric left retro-colic chimney. PATIENTS AND METHODS: A total of 70 patients with invasive bladder cancer underwent radical cystectomy and modified Y-shaped orthotopic ileal neobladder. (The left chimney elongated to pass to the left side through a window in the mesentery of the pelvic colon and the ureters were implanted directly end to side, in both chimneys after doing good spatulation. RESULTS: The mean follow-up period ranged between 7 and 10 years (mean 7.8 years). 18 patients died during the period of follow-up. 6 months postoperatively, there was a spherical orientation of the pouch (The mean capacity was 542 ± 47 cm3) and the maximum intra-pouch pressure was 24 ± 3.2 cm H2O. Daytime continence was achieved in 93% of the patients and nighttime continence was achieved in 87%. Stress incontinence occurred in 15% and total incontinence in 2%. Renal function was stable in 93% of renal units. Stricture ureter was not recorded of any case. Of 14 renal units with preoperative dilated ureters, 5 units had improved postoperatively and the others had persistent reflux. 13 renal units (3 unilateral and 5 bilateral) with normal preoperative ureters had persistent postoperative reflux. Persistent reflux showed no influence on renal function. CONCLUSION: Modified Y-shaper pouch is suitable for short, dilated ureters. Longitudinal orientation of the pouch facilitates ileo-urethral anastomosis, especially with short mesentery. Long-term follow-up for direct uretero-ileal anastomosis did not show deterioration of the renal function.

INTRODUCTION: Management after total pharyngolaryngectomy with free ileocolon flaps can be challenging. Adequate postoperative surgical guidelines are essential to avoid complications. Factors, such as agitation, hypotension, or prolonged mechanical ventilation, might compromise final outcomes. Herein, we describe our experience in the early postoperative care of patients after total pharyngolaryngectomy with immediate reconstruction using the free ileocolon flap. METHODS: This is a retrospective review of all patients who underwent total pharyngolaryngectomy and immediate reconstruction using the free Ileocolon flap. Demographics, etiology of resection, neoadjuvant therapy, surgical time, method of sedation, postoperative use of vasopressors, length of intensive care unit (ICU) stay, time of discontinuation of mechanical ventilation, and complications were recorded and analyzed. RESULTS: Between 2010 and 2015, a total of 34 patients underwent total pharyngolaryngectomy and immediate reconstruction using the free Ileocolon flap. The most common cause of total pharyngolaryngectomy was cancer. Twenty-eight patients had neoadjuvant therapy (radiation). The average surgical time was 11.5 hours (range, 8-14.5 hours), average length of ICU stay was 3 days (range, 2-15 days) with an average time for mechanical ventilation cessation of 3 days (range, 1-20 days). Midazolam and dexmedetomidine were the most common sedatives used during surgery and in the ICU period. Three patients required vasopressors due to hypotension, 2 had unplanned self-extubation from the tracheostomy site, 2 experienced postoperative bleeding, 1 had pneumonia, 4 required unplanned return to the operating room, 2 had partial flap loss, and 1 had complete flap loss. CONCLUSIONS: Overall, a majority of patients recovered well postoperatively with minimal complications and low rate of reoperation. Our research provides a foundation to develop a risk-stratified approach to determine the need for an ICU admission or early transfer to floor care.

BACKGROUND: The aim of the present study was to establish an animal model of Yang-Monti ileal ureter-bladder anastomosis and Yang-Monti ileal ureter-ureteral anastomosis and compare the advantages and disadvantages of the two surgical methods. METHODS: Fourteen 12-month-old male Chinese miniature pigs weighing 21 ± 1.38 kg were randomly divided into two groups. Group A (n = 7) underwent end-to-end anastomosis of the left Yang-Monti ileal ureter, left ileal ureter and left lower ureter; group B (n = 7) underwent anastomosis of the left Yang-Monti ileal ureter, left ileal ureter and bladder. In both groups, the contralateral kidney was removed at 1 week postoperatively. The incision length and operation time of the two groups were compared. Changes in serum creatinine and urea nitrogen were observed preoperatively, and at 2, 6 and 12 weeks postoperatively. Venous pyelography and cystography were performed at 12 weeks postoperatively to determine the ureteral patency and vesicoureteral reflux. At 12 months postoperatively, urinary culture was performed, and the diameter and histological changes of the intestinal ureter were assessed. RESULTS: Surgery was successfully completed in all 14 pigs. In group A, one pig died due to an anesthetic accident, and one pig died from a lung infection on postoperative day 4. In group B, one pig died from adhesive intestinal obstruction on postoperative day 7. The overall survival rate was 78.6%, and the 11 surviving pigs had no urinary or intestinal fistulae. Compared with group B, group A had a significantly longer surgical incision (30.86 ± 2.41 cm versus 26.71 ± 3.64 cm; p = 0.01) and shorter operation time (181.29 ± 15.10 min versus 157.71 ± 20.49 min; p = 0.02). The serum creatinine and urea nitrogen concentrations did not significantly differ between groups. All pigs had normal renal function pre- and postoperatively. There was no stenosis or obstruction on venous pyelography. The narrowest diameter of the ureter was significantly smaller in group B (5.90 ± 0.30 mm) than in group A (7.26 ± 1.06 mm; p = 0.01), but no contrast agent returned to the upper urinary tract in either group. Escherichia coli was detected on urine culture. In group A, one pig had obstruction of the ureteral ureter, while another had stenosis of the lower ureteral anastomosis. In group B, one pig had pelvic and intestinal ureteral dilatation; however, all anastomoses were patent. The ileal ureteral diameter was significantly larger in group A (9.40 ± 2.35 mm) than group B (6.62 ± 0.37 mm; p = 0.02). Two pigs in group A had separation of the transitional epithelium and columnar epithelial mucosa, with granulation tissue hyperplasia. The pigs with stenosis and obstruction had smooth fibrous tissue and smooth muscle of the anastomosis. In both groups, the two types of epithelial tissue were close together, and the intestinal villi were mildly atrophied and shortened. CONCLUSIONS: An animal model of Yang-Monti ileal ureter-bladder anastomosis was successfully established. Compared with Yang-Monti ileal ureter-ureteral anastomosis, Yang-Monti ileal ureter-bladder anastomosis is simpler, more reliable, and results in fewer complications.

Objective: To establish experimental porcine model of reconstruction the neobladder by ileal seromuscular with transplantation of autologous peritoneum. Methods: This was an animal experiment carried out from January to April 2018 at animal center of Guizhou Medical University. Randomly 6 experimental female porcines were chosen, and their body weight was 28 to 33 kg. By intravenous anesthesia, the transplantation of autologous peritoneum for bladder reconstruction operation was carried out by transplanting the peritoneum onto an ileum segment which mucosa and submucosa had been removed. These flaps were used to mend and reconstruct the neobladder by suturing with edge of the detective bladder. After removal of ureteral catheters and balloon catheter at day 5 and day 7 respectively, voiding behavior was monitored, and animals were euthanized at week 12 for routine pathology, immunohistochemistry, and electron microscopic examinations. Results: Six porcines underwent reconstruction, but no one lost to complications such as peritonitis, ileus and urinary fistula. Voiding behavior was normal, and urine was clear in all animals after removal of catheters. At autopsy, reconstructed bladders were healthy. Pathological examination showed the part of reconstruction had been covered by continuous urothelium while the peritoneum disappeared and showed no ileal mucosa regrowth and residual. Scanning electron microscope showed that the transitional cells of neobladder were complete and orderly, and urothelium around suture border was continuous and no malposition. Conclusion: In this experimental porcine model, reconstruction bladder by autologous peritoneum and ileal seromuscular flaps is an ideal approach.

PURPOSE: We report long-term data on a large cohort of adults who underwent formation of a continent catheterizable channel for various indications. We examined outcomes according to the tissue used for channel formation. MATERIALS AND METHODS: We retrospectively reviewed the case notes of 176 consecutive adult patients in whom a continent catheterizable channel was created using the Mitrofanoff principle for a broad range of indications a median of 142 months (range 54 to 386) previously. We evaluated outcomes in terms of continued use and continence for each type of material used for channel formation. RESULTS: At the time of this review 165 of the 173 patients (95.4%) included in this study were alive. We included 114 women (65.9%) and 59 men (34.1%) who underwent surgery at a median age of 42 years (range 18 to 73) with a mean followup of 78.6 months (median 60, range 2 to 365). The rate of revision for all causes was higher in the ileal group than in the group with an appendiceal channel (channel stenosis rate 22.7% vs 17.2%, p = 0.39, and channel incontinence rate 36.0% vs 19.5%, p = 0.03). Although 38.7% of patients underwent major surgical revision of the channel at some point, 75.9% of channels continued to be used, of which 90.2% were continent. CONCLUSIONS: This study provides a pragmatic overview of the outcome of these challenging cases. Mitrofanoff channel formation represents a durable technique. Appendix and ileum are each a viable choice for tissue use. Tissue selection depends on availability and individual patient factors.

Malignant neoplasm arising from ileal ureter used for ureteral reconstructive surgery is an exceedingly rare event. Ureteroileoplasty was being performed since the beginning of the last century, but it was described more extensively in literature during the 1950s.1,2 Recurrent urinary infections, chronic renal failure, urolithiasis, anastomotic stricture, metabolic acidosis, and chronic dilation of the graft had been described as late complications of ureteroileoplasty.3,4 Herein, we describe history, imaging and pathologic findings of a small bowel adenocarcinoma arising from ileal ureter in a woman of 78-year-old, subjected to ureteroileoplasty about 40 years earlier.

PURPOSE: To objectively quantify continence rates and to correlate continence outcomes with health-related quality of life (HRQOL) after radical cystectomy and orthotopic ileal neobladder (ONB). METHODS: Questionnaires were sent to 244 patients who underwent radical cystectomy with ONB between 2004 and 2015, and information about the current continence status was retrieved. To objectify postoperative urine loss, daytime and nocturnal pad tests were performed. Continence was defined as need of up to one safety pad. HRQOL was assessed using EORTC QLQ-C30 scoring with global health status being the primary endpoint. Statistical analysis included Fisher's test, Mann-Whitney U test, Pearson's rank correlation, and binary regression models (p < 0.05). RESULTS: 178 patients (73.0%) answered the QLQ-C30 questionnaires and were included in the study. Median follow-up was 61 months. Median daytime pad use was 1 and median daily urine loss based on pad testing was 4.0 g, leading to a daytime continence rate of 48.5%. Continence had a significant impact on postoperative HRQOL (p = 0.017). ICIQ-SF score (p = 0.001, OR = 0.805) and need for condom catheter during nighttime (p = 0.015, OR = 0.123) were independent predictors for worse HRQOL outcomes based on global health status. A history of pelvic floor muscle training was an independent predictor of increased HRQOL (p = 0.009, OR = 10.459). CONCLUSIONS: Need of condom urinals and higher ICIQ-SF scores are independent predictors for worse HRQOL outcomes. We show significant beneficial effects of pelvic floor muscle training on patients' HRQOL.

INTRODUCTION: Next-generation sequencing (NGS) techniques have provided novel insights into the microbiome of the urinary bladder (UB). In children after bladder augmentation using either ileum (ileocystoplasty, ICP) or colon (colocystoplasty, CCP), the fate of the mucosal microbiome introduced into the urinary tract remains unknown. OBJECTIVE: The aim was to compare the mucosal microbiome of the native UB vs the augmented intestinal segment (IS) using NGS. STUDY DESIGN: Twelve children after bladder augmentation (ICP n = 6, CCP n = 6) were included. Biopsies were taken during routine postoperative cystoscopy from the native UB and the IS. Specimens underwent whole-genome DNA extraction, 16S rRNA gene amplification, NGS, and Quantitative Insights Into Microbial Ecology (QIIME) data analysis. Downstream statistical data analyses were performed in Calypso. RESULTS: Patients' median age at the time of surgery was 11 years (6-17 years), and the median interval between augmentation and sampling was 7 years (4-13 years). α-Diversity (Shannon diversity index) was not significantly different between IS vs UB, ICP vs CCP, and male vs female. No general differences in the overall bacterial pattern (ß-diversity) were found between IS, UB, ICP, and CCP groups. The groups overlapped in principal coordinate analysis (PCoA) and non-metric multidimensional scaling (NMDS) analysis (Figure). Age at sampling had a statistically significant influence on ß-diversity at the genus level. Corynebacterium, Pseudoxanthomonas, Lactobacillus, Flavobacterium, and Micrococcus were the most dominating taxa detected over all samples. There was an obvious dominance of the genus Corynebacterium in the samples taken from the UB and IS in both ICP and CCP patients. Limitations of this study include the relatively small number of patients. CONCLUSION: After bladder augmentation, the native UB and augmented ISs (ICP and CCP) host similar microbiota despite their distinct differences of originating mucosal anatomy.

OBJECTIVE: To illustrate our technique to construct the Institute of Urology Peking University (IUPU) orthotopic ileal bladder and present our initial experience. METHODS: From August 2017 to April 2018, 12 patients with bladder cancer underwent radical cystectomy (RC), pelvic lymph node dissection and extracorporeal construction of an IUPU neobladder (IUPUB) by an experienced surgeon. We present the demographic, clinicopathologic, perioperative, and follow-up data. We also describe our step-by-step surgical technique for the IUPUB in this article. RESULTS: Laparoscopic RC with an extracorporeal IUPUB was successfully accomplished in 11 patients, and 1 patient was converted to open RC with an IUPUB. The median total operative time and median time spent suturing the pouch were 248 minutes and 23 minutes, respectively. The median estimated blood loss was 150 mL. The median time to recovery of bowel function (tolerance of a liquid diet) was 3½ days. The urinary catheter was removed on post-operative day 21 in 10 patients. The ureteral stents and stoma catheter were removed on day 7 after cystography. At a median followup of 7½ months, 2 patients had early complications (<30 days), and no major complications (grade ≥ 3) occurred. The follow-up outcomes were satisfactory. The limitations included the small sample size and short-term outcomes. CONCLUSION: Our technique of constructing the IUPUB is feasible and safe. The operative time and early complication rates are acceptable.

BACKGROUND: To explore the feasibility and long-term outcomes of renal preservation in a retrospective cohort of patients with ureteral urothelial carcinoma undergoing total ureterectomy with ileal-ureteral substitution. METHODS: A retrospective review of the data from patients treated with total ureterectomy with ileal-ureteral substitution from 1988 to 2016 was performed. The pre-operative oncological status, long-term oncological outcome, long-term renal functional outcome, early and late complications were analyzed. RESULTS: A total of eight patients with a median age of 70 years were included. The median follow-up time was 109 months. Six patients had multi-focal tumor involvement over the target ureter, and six patients had bilateral upper tract involvement. Only one patient encountered the upper-tract recurrence. The 2 and 5-year cancer-specific survival rates were 87.5 and 75.0%, respectively. The renal function was well-preserved in most patients, with only one patient needed life-long postoperative hemodialysis. Five patients experienced early complications and four patients experienced late complications. No perioperative mortality happened. CONCLUSIONS: A total ureterectomy with an ileal-ureteral substitution is feasible for treating ureteral urothelial carcinoma when a renal-sparing procedure is indicated. It provides good long-term oncological outcomes over the upper tract, and it also preserves the renal function.
